| /* Compile with: |
| clang -g -c odr-uniquing.cpp -o odr-uniquing/1.o |
| cp odr-uniquing/1.o odr-uniquing/2.o |
| The aim of these test is to check that all the 'type types' that |
| should be uniqued through the ODR really are. |
| |
| The resulting object file is linked against itself using a fake |
| debug map. The end result is: |
| - with ODR uniquing: all types (expect for the union for now) in |
| the second CU should point back to the types of the first CU. |
| - without ODR uniquing: all types are re-emited in the second CU |
| */ |
| |
| // RUN: dsymutil -f -oso-prepend-path=%p/../Inputs/odr-uniquing -y %p/dummy-debug-map.map -o - | llvm-dwarfdump -v -debug-info - | FileCheck -check-prefix=ODR -check-prefix=CHECK %s |
| // RUN: dsymutil -f -oso-prepend-path=%p/../Inputs/odr-uniquing -y %p/dummy-debug-map.map -no-odr -o - | llvm-dwarfdump -v -debug-info - | FileCheck -check-prefix=NOODR -check-prefix=CHECK %s |
